Intercompany Service Agreement

Intercompany agreements are contracts concluded between two or more undertakings or activities owned by the same parent company. It is a contract that deals with internal transactions of sales or transfers of goods and services between companies. The reason for an intercompensation agreement is to deal with certain factors of the parent company with the cooperation of both divisions of the same company. Transfer pricing agreements between related companies need to be formalised in intercompany agreements in order to make them legally binding, comply with transfer pricing legislation and ensure an adequate line of defence against challenges from tax authorities.
